You need to listen up man. I believe this can be done. It will be so tight though!! I think you should ditch your spare tire, jack, carpet and stuff in the trunk. You will save almost 40lbs with that done. The other thing is take a day this week and look closely at the car..... Is there any thing else I can ditch up front to save weight??? ( intake runner, mivec cover whatever. 2 or 3 lbs adds up remember that. Also I don't know if you have access to 91 octane or better but you should try and run some 94. I highly recommend a fresh oilchange with royal purple full synthetic oil too. A K&N filter for like 50 bucks ( I have one on my RA no CAI and the filter does wonders! ) Also keep your shift points close to the fuel cutoff. Although you will not make as much power, if you hold your shifts out it will run faster. Also if you have a set of 15" rims from your buddy's eclipse or something, run with those as it will help lower your et. Good luck man. You need to do some of these things if you want to win.
